G'day :) and well done on making the switch. Im new myself and have found that by getting the right ecig for me I don't think I'll ever go back onto cigarettes.

You'll get loads of helpful advice through the forums but I suppose to start with I can say that you should buy a decent recommended ecig that has got good reviews from real users. You don't have to look far into these threads to find the Ego's and Riva's are both highly recommended for their long battery life and very good vapour and throat hit production. I use a Riva 510 special edition from liberty flights.co.uk which I highly highly rate for its ease of use and the fact the battery lasts all day but had previously bought a sub standard generic cigarette style e-cig which I gave up on withing a few days as well to be honest it was c rap.
